• Este fórum é a tradução automática de www.cad3d.it/forum1 - a comunidade italiana de design. Vários termos não foram traduzidos corretamente.

Envase de cartilagem automática

Olá, forma!

Tentei a tua macro e é fantástico!

Meu único problema é que me parece ser limitado a 9 atributos colocados no meu cartiglio eu tenho a beleza de 35!
é possível mudar a macro para adaptá-la ao meu uso? Ficaria muito grato!

então como o outro usuário sugeriu, seria útil importar tudo a partir de um arquivo excel.

Deixe-me saber o que pode fazer, por agora agradeço a sua preciosa ajuda!

Peciot
então, a importação de excel é possível, e você também pode expandir para n... campos, no entanto, eliminando a máscara "dados de cartoon" e pescando tudo apenas de excel, com célula de fórmula a1 rótulo célula b1 valor ..a2, b2 e assim por diante.
você pesquisa para o fundo do arquivo excel e se houver correspondência de etiquetas os valores são atualizados.

Compreendo o que precisa?

Se me deres um golpe, faço-te mudar.

Mand
 
então, a importação de excel é possível, e você também pode expandir para n... campos, no entanto, eliminando a máscara "dados de cartoon" e pescando tudo apenas de excel, com célula de fórmula a1 rótulo célula b1 valor ..a2, b2 e assim por diante.
você pesquisa para o fundo do arquivo excel e se houver correspondência de etiquetas os valores são atualizados.

Compreendo o que precisa?

Se me deres um golpe, faço-te mudar.

Mand
É exactamente isso que quero dizer! Será capaz de implementá-lo?
De acordo comigo, como você disse corretamente, é excluir a máscara "dados de cartoon" e você só leu o arquivo de excel procurando a correspondência de etiquetas.

ps: você frita também?


Muito obrigado!
 
É exactamente isso que quero dizer! Será capaz de implementá-lo?
De acordo comigo, como você disse corretamente, é excluir a máscara "dados de cartoon" e você só leu o arquivo de excel procurando a correspondência de etiquetas.

ps: você frita também?


Muito obrigado!
Então deve ir, é um pouco árabe Não tenho muito que devotar, mas deve funcionar.

xls file handles with 2 colunas 1 labels, coluna 2 valores

você pode pescar um xls existente (dat.xls) ou selecionar um bloco com rótulos e macro em autromatic cria arquivo xls com dados de bloco (de acordo comigo o melhor)

então com compilar leia os dados do arquivo e colocá-los em todos os blocos presentes no desenho com os mesmos rótulos.

Eu só duvido que eu tenho é que agora eu instalei apenas os vers 2012 e eu não tenho os anteriores, eu não tenho certeza de que as bibliotecas são substituídas (de 2000 a 2012 funciona, mas de 2012 a 200 eu não tenho certeza, mas eu não tenho nenhuma maneira de testá-lo).

Se lhe dá problemas contate-me no pvt que eu explico como resolvê-lo é bastante simples.
 
Última edição por um moderador:
agora o arquivo é exportado corretamente,
mas a importação não atualiza os valores dos atributos
Quer dizer?

para mim funciona corretamente

se você alterar o arquivo excel (que permanece aberto) para atualizar os valores antes de você ter que salvá-lo, caso contrário ele lê os dados originais do arquivo, é claro.

Eu instruo a implementação do único design multilock, ou seja, a possibilidade de editar partes conjuntas de múltiplas cartilagens (muitos desenhar várias tabelas em um arquivo) e, claro, muitas partes da cartilagem estão em comum.
 

Anexos

Quer dizer?
Eu instruo a implementação do único design multilock, ou seja, a possibilidade de editar partes conjuntas de múltiplas cartilagens (muitos desenhar várias tabelas em um arquivo) e, claro, muitas partes da cartilagem estão em comum.
Isto funciona:
 
Quer dizer?
a implementação do multi-lock de design único, que é a possibilidade de editar partes conjuntas de múltiplas cartilagens (muitos desenhar várias tabelas em um arquivo) e, claro, muitas partes da cartilagem estão em comum.
se possível é melhor ter também a versão inicial (singoloblocco)
 
se possível é melhor ter também a versão inicial (singoloblocco)
a versão original nasce para trabalhar com o multilock, caso contrário você deve ter a opção de selecionar qual bloco você tem que atualizar, se houver alguma atualização se você não o selecionar?

Infelizmente o programam nasceu da necessidade de um usuário fazer uma coisa dissuasão, eu redefini-lo para outras necessidades, mas para torná-lo ainda mais flexível seria reescrito por 0.
 
Caso contrário, você deve ter a opção de selecionar qual bloco você precisa atualizar, se houver n essa atualização se você não o selecionar?
seria necessário adicionar uma terceira coluna com o nome do bloco, desta forma a modificação é direcionada
 
seria necessário adicionar uma terceira coluna com o nome do bloco, desta forma a modificação é direcionada
Desculpa, mas... Eu não entendo se seus riscos são tanto para... ou ter um propósito, não é que eu faça programas para os usuários do fórum.

Eu fiz uma coisa, eu tentei adaptá-la, mas sua contribuição até agora foi, vai... mmm .. não é... Eu não gosto... seria de...

Não tem nenhuma informação sobre o perfil. Não percebo onde queres ir e ficar.

você precisa de uma macro para fazer o que você pede ok abra um post dedicado, mas isso nasceu (se você ler desde o início) para ter a oportunidade de editar vários arquivos com informações compartilhadas.

outros você pode fazer certamente, mas com o tempo e especialmente se houver uma necessidade real e não tanto para.
 
Desculpa, mas... Eu não entendo se seus riscos são tanto para... ou ter um propósito, não é que eu faça programas para os usuários do fórum.

Eu fiz uma coisa, eu tentei adaptá-la, mas sua contribuição até agora foi, vai... mmm .. não é... Eu não gosto... seria de...

Não tem nenhuma informação sobre o perfil. Não percebo onde queres ir e ficar.

você precisa de uma macro para fazer o que você pede ok abra um post dedicado, mas isso nasceu (se você ler desde o início) para ter a oportunidade de editar vários arquivos com informações compartilhadas.

outros você pode fazer certamente, mas com o tempo e especialmente se houver uma necessidade real e não tanto para.
sobre a operação do vba eu esperei por uma intervenção do requerente Peciot, então decidi testá-lo
 
Desculpa o atraso. Tive muito trabalho.
Eu tentei e realmente funciona perfeitamente!

grande macro, graças à forma!
 
Quer dizer?

para mim funciona corretamente

se você alterar o arquivo excel (que permanece aberto) para atualizar os valores antes de você ter que salvá-lo, caso contrário ele lê os dados originais do arquivo, é claro.

Eu instruo a implementação do único design multilock, ou seja, a possibilidade de editar partes conjuntas de múltiplas cartilagens (muitos desenhar várias tabelas em um arquivo) e, claro, muitas partes da cartilagem estão em comum.
Olá, eu estava tentando ter confiança com vba e eu queria começar a partir do seu código e, em seguida, tentar adaptá-lo a algumas das minhas necessidades. mas a fonte é coberta por senha. É possível tê-lo? Obrigado com antecedência
 
post antigo para encher a cartilagem automaticamente.

Repito-o se puder ser útil para outros usuários.

a macro permite que você salve em um arquivo de texto (dat) os dados comuns para todos os arquivos de um commit e, em seguida, chamá-los automaticamente.

permite carregá-los de uma cartilagem existente.

os outros atributos de cópia macro fazem + ou - a mesma coisa, mas sem editar nada, você seleciona as bandeiras para copiar do bloco de origem e copiá-los do bloco de destino.

Se precisares de esclarecimento, estou aqui.

Bom trabalho para todos.
hi shape, eu li e li toda a conversa, submeteu o arquivo "management_cartiglio", mas nada funciona, de fato, exibe um erro "forma construída erro de compilação: módulo 1".
Eu informo que sou uma autodidata e tenho uma autocad mecânica 2016.
minha necessidade eu acho que é idêntico ao do post; Na prática eu tenho vários desenhos com papel, para que inserir automaticamente alguns dados.
Como os dados a serem enviados automaticamente podem ser extrapolados das pastas, eu também tentei com atributos, mas além do nome do arquivo, eu não posso inserir os vários nomes das pastas individuais.
Por exemplo, eu tenho o diretório mãe a1, subpasta b1, etc; eu gostaria de inserir esses nomes na cartilagem (nos rótulos apropriados da cartilagem).
Obrigado.
 
hi shape, eu li e li toda a conversa, submeteu o arquivo "management_cartiglio", mas nada funciona, de fato, exibe um erro "forma construída erro de compilação: módulo 1".
Eu informo que sou uma autodidata e tenho uma autocad mecânica 2016.
minha necessidade eu acho que é idêntico ao do post; Na prática eu tenho vários desenhos com papel, para que inserir automaticamente alguns dados.
Como os dados a serem enviados automaticamente podem ser extrapolados das pastas, eu também tentei com atributos, mas além do nome do arquivo, eu não posso inserir os vários nomes das pastas individuais.
Por exemplo, eu tenho o diretório mãe a1, subpasta b1, etc; eu gostaria de inserir esses nomes na cartilagem (nos rótulos apropriados da cartilagem).
Obrigado.
Peço desculpa, mas depois de tentar extrapolar os dados do nome do arquivo com este comando diesel :($(substr,$(getvar,dwgprefix),71,$(-,$(strlen,$(getvar,dwprefix))))))) ,7)), retirado de um post antigo fórum; descobri que não pode ser aplicado a todos os meus arquivos, porque os nomes dos arquivos podem ser diferentes. Deixei esta solução.
Eu pergunto-lhe algo que pode pegar "fixos" dados, que podem ser armazenados dentro da pasta que coleta todos os desenhos e que em cada desenho eles são inseridos automaticamente na pasta.
 

Estatísticas do fórum

Tópicos
58,521
Mensagens
499,056
Membros
104,110
Último membro
ChristianR

Membros online

Nenhum membro online agora.
Voltar
Topo